About Christine Boeffel
Christine Boeffel is a scholar working on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ials, Spectroscopy,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Materials Chemistry and Polymers and Plastics, having authored 81 papers that have together received 2.5k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Liquid Crystal Research Advancements (31 papers), Advanced NMR Techniques and Applications (22 papers), NMR spectroscopy and applications (14 papers), Organic Light-Emitting Diodes Research (11 papers), Molecular spectroscopy and chirality (11 papers), Organic Electronics and Photovoltaics (9 papers), Surfactants and Colloidal Systems (9 papers) and Nanomaterials and Printing Technologies (8 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Polymers and Plastics (698 citations),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ials (829 citations), Spectroscopy (554 citations), Fluid Flow and Transfer Processes (159 citations) and Nuclear and High Energy Physics (316 citations). Christine Boeffel has collaborated with scholars based in Germany, United States and Cyprus. Frequent co-authors include H. W. Spieß, Klaus Schmidt‐Rohr, Ulrich Wiesner, Andrzej S. Kulik, Haskell W. Beckham, Nicholas Reynolds, Weiguo Hu, Rangaramanujam M. Kannan, Julia A. Kornfield and J. Clauss. Their work appears in journals such as Macromolecules, Liquid Crystals, Acta Polymerica, Berichte der Bunsengesellschaft für physikalische Chemie and Journal of the Society for Information Display.
